Transaction 3af30004bafe74e0bb6bdf3b308f792bde304f97076fc7b1d596a98830a4a976
1 Input
1 Output
-
3af30004bafe74e0bb6bdf3b308f792bde304f97076fc7b1d596a98830a4a976:0
- value
- 344553
- script pubkey
- OP_0 OP_PUSHBYTES_20 e10cd1360f3ccddee1d4d77222ab02601ef77c0e
- address
- bc1quyxdzds08nxaacw56aez92czvq00wlqwnrajcj